“Skill” or “Technique” in Japanese kanji, and the Stroke Order and Meanings of Kanji “技”
Japanese Jouyou-kanji “技” means “Art”, “Science” or “Workmanship” etc.

Kanji words which contain Kanji “技”, and their meanings
| Words |
Meanings |
| 技官(ぎかん-gi ka n) |
Technical officer, A civil servant involved in work related to arts and crafts |
| 技芸(ぎげい-gi ge i) |
Techniques such as arts, crafts, and handicrafts |
| 技巧(ぎこう-gi ko u) |
Technique, Art, Craftsmanship, Workmanship, Technical skill, Technical ingenuity in art production and expression |
| 技師(ぎし-gi shi) |
Engineer, Technical expert |
| 技手(ぎしゅ or ぎて-gi shu (or) gi te) |
Assistant engineer, Operator |
| 技術(ぎじゅつ-gi ju tsu) |
Technology, Technique, Engineering |
| 技能(ぎのう-gi no u) |
Technical skill, Technical ability |
| 技法(ぎほう-gi ho u) |
Technical method, Technique |
| 技量(ぎりょう-gi ryo u) |
Skill, Ability, Technique |
| 演技(えんぎ-e n gi) |
Performance, Action |
| 競技(きょうぎ-kyo u gi) |
Game, Competition |
| 特技(とくぎ-to ku gi) |
One’s special ability, One’s special skill, One’s strong point |
| 妙技(みょうぎ-myo u gi) |
Exquisite skill, Wonderful performance |
